Summary
T3 ganglionectomy significantly reduces compensatory hyperhidrosis (CH) and improves patient satisfaction for palmar hyperhidrosis compared to R4 sympathicotomy. This suggests T3 ganglionectomy is a more effective surgical option for managing this condition.

Background:
- Compensatory hyperhidrosis (CH) is a common concern after endoscopic thoracic sympathectomy (ETS) for primary palmar hyperhidrosis.
- Evaluating alternative surgical techniques is crucial to minimize postoperative CH and enhance patient outcomes.
Purpose of the Study:
- To compare the early clinical outcomes of T3 ganglionectomy versus R4 sympathicotomy for primary palmar hyperhidrosis.
- To determine which surgical approach yields lower rates of CH and higher patient satisfaction.
Main Methods:
- Retrospective analysis of medical records for patients undergoing T3 ganglionectomy or R4 sympathicotomy.
- Evaluation of demographic data, operative complications, CH incidence, and patient satisfaction at 3 weeks and 3 months post-surgery.
Main Results:
- T3 ganglionectomy (n=44) showed significantly lower CH rates (9.1% at 3 weeks, 11.4% at 3 months) compared to R4 sympathicotomy (n=225) (63.6% at 3 weeks, 66.7% at 3 months).
- Patient satisfaction was significantly higher in the T3 ganglionectomy group (P<0.001).
- No significant differences in baseline characteristics or operative complications were observed between the groups.
Conclusions:
- T3 ganglionectomy demonstrates superior outcomes for primary palmar hyperhidrosis management, with reduced CH and increased patient satisfaction compared to R4 sympathicotomy.
- Further prospective studies with long-term follow-up are warranted to validate these findings.
